Instructions
Place the xylitol and strong brewed tea in a medium sized saucepan over high heat. Bring to 300 degrees. If you get too hot, the xylitol will burn.
Remove from heat. Stir in extracts, natural food coloring and citric acid (depending on how sour you like you suckers).
Pour the hot liquid into candy and sucker molds. If making suckers, place a stick in the middle of the mold, then top with a little more hot liquid.
Place in fridge to set up fast. Let cool before consuming. It is best to let them setup over night.
